Embedded Software Engineer

Persistent SystemsNew York, NY
1d$133,000 - $149,000

About The Position

We're looking for a hands-on Embedded Software Engineer with extensive experience developing software (C/C++) in a Linux environment. You will be responsible for working with a team of engineers in the development and implementation of a wide range of low-level embedded software, hardware development, and the development of application software running on the Wave Relay® network. This position provides the opportunity to develop technology that enables our customers to solve their most difficult networking problems.

Requirements

  • Bachelor’s degree in computer science, electrical engineering, or a related field or equivalent experience
  • At least 3 years of work experience developing software for embedded Linux systems in C/C++
  • At least 1 year of work experience with Java
  • Must have a US Security Clearance or the ability to obtain one

Nice To Haves

  • Master’s degree in computer science/electrical engineering/computer engineering or a related field
  • Experience with Linux kernel and kernel module development and Linux driver development (wireless, network stack)
  • Hands-on experience with lab equipment (oscilloscopes, logic analyzers, multimeters)
  • Experience with UNIX shell scripting
  • Experience with Android application development

Responsibilities

  • Using C/C++ to architect, develop, and implement software for embedded Linux hardware platforms
  • Supporting hardware development
  • Supporting production hardware test systems running cross-platform applications built with Java for Windows and Linux
  • Developing application software running on the Wave Relay® network, which may include device drivers, Linux kernel modules, network stack development, porting existing software to new embedded platforms, and other low-level programming activities
  • Supporting internal and external engineering activities, including travel to test locations, military facilities, and customer sites to directly support the testing, evaluation, and deployment of the Wave Relay® system
  • Integrating other systems, sensors, and components with the Wave Relay® system
  • Writing technical proposals

Benefits

  • medical, dental, vision, life, and disability insurance
  • paid time off
  • flexible spending accounts
  • 401(k) plan with company match
  • fitness membership reimbursement
  • tuition assistance
  • mental health benefits
  • veterinary benefits
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service